Use humor and lightheartedness in your wishes while staying professional. Include inside jokes or references your boss will find funny. Keep your funny birthday wishes for boss light and friendly so your message will make her smile on her special day. If your workplace encourages lightheartedness, make playful and humorous wishes. Show your boss your sense of humor with a funny joke or a lighthearted jib (make sure it’s appropriate!) That way, you’ll create a fun and memorable experience. Be careful! Ensure your humor is work-appropriate and won’t be taken incorrectly. This approach is most effective in close work relationships where your boss is well-known and you know your humor will work well.
